GENERAL PURPOSE SILICON RECTIFIER Reverse Voltage - 50 to 1000 Volts Forward Current - 10.0 Ampere Characteristic Case : R-6 molded plastic body Terminals : Plated axial leads, solderable per MIL-STD-750, Method 2026 Polarity : Color band denotes cathode end Mounting Position : Any Weight :0.072 ounce, 2.05 grams The plastic package carries Underwriters Laboratory Flammability Classification 94V-0 Construction utilizes void-free molded plastic technique Low reverse leakage High forward surge current capability High temperature soldering guaranteed: 250 C/10 seconds,0.375 ” (9.5mm) lead length, 5 lbs.
